Publisher's Synopsis
Comprehensive in its coverage of all aspects of otolaryngology and head and neck surgery, this four-volume set presents the latest in clinical diagnosis and treatment.;The set covers in general, current information regarding the basic sciences and research aspects of otolaryngology; addresses the issue of quality of health care; presents the latest information on computer automation, electric response audiometry and cochlear implants; includes updates on endoscopic sinus surgery, professional voice care and cancer therapy; and covers the expanding field of plastic and reconstructive surgery of the head and neck.;This specific volume, the second of the set, is concerned with the diagnosis of disorders of the ear, audiology and particular diseases that affect the ear.;Altogether, the set of four volumes comprises 3136 pages which offer 2391 illustrations.
